Q: Is 4,192,688 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,192,688 is a composite number.

Why is 4,192,688 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,192,688 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 31 62 79 107 124 158 214 248 316 428 496 632 856 1,264 1,712 2,449 3,317 4,898 6,634 8,453 9,796 13,268 16,906 19,592 26,536 33,812 39,184 53,072 67,624 135,248 262,043 524,086 1,048,172 2,096,344 and 4,192,688, with no remainder.

Since 4,192,688 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,192,688, it is a composite number.
